As delicious as Chinese tea is, it is not usually associated with an adrenaline rush and fear of death. However, Mount Huashan in China managed to combine both tea and adrenaline, because it is here that the most terrible and dangerous hiking trail in the world is located, along which tourists get directly to a tea house at an altitude of 2,160 meters.

Mount Huashan has been one of the most important places for Taoists since the second century BC - then a Taoist temple was built at its foot. Since then, pilgrims and monks have lived on and around the mountain. A network of dangerous trails allows them to reach five peaks, each of which has a religious building, such as a tea house. Together, these five peaks form the lotus petals. The trails have been fortified due to the recent influx of tourists, but nevertheless they are still very dangerous and have a bad reputation. They say that up to 100 people a year fall from these trails.

Mount Huashan is one of the five sacred mountains of Taoism.

There are no official statistics on trail accidents. They talk about a hundred victims a year. It's hard to believe that so many people have died. The authorities have taken the necessary measures to ensure the safety of the route. Safety belts and massive chains prevent you from falling down.

Rumors of fatalities on the Huashan Trail most likely stem from a desire to increase tourist flow. Nothing is more popular than ominous rumors and a halo of danger. But the possibility of injury or psychological trauma exists.

In contrast to modern times, climbing Huashan was associated with great risks in ancient times. One can only guess how many sacrifices were made to the grief. According to legend, there were as many accidents as there are trees in the foothills.

How to get to the top

There are two ways to get to the mountain, there are two entrances, one entrance from the West, which is equipped with a cable car and you can only climb to the top by it (the cost of a one-way lift costs 140 yuan, which is about $ 20), the cost of a bus that will take you to it is $ 3.

Second entrance from the North, there is also a cable car, but it costs a little less than 120 yuan in both directions. But there is also hiking route with steps carved into the rock, and rope bridges. But the path will not be easy and will take you about 6-8 hours to climb.

Therefore, very often a decent line is created for it, so prepare to stand in it for at least 20-30 minutes. (of course you may be lucky and you will pass it, but we were not lucky).

Although the death trail looks frightening from the photographs, it is practically safe, since before you start you are given special safety ammunition (belts and a cable with a carabiner, the total cost is about 30 yuan, which is about 4 bucks).

After you receive the ammunition and hand over your things to the storage room (so as not to accidentally drop them while walking along the trail to the bottom).

We'll have to wait a little longer, since the trail has only one end and you can only return from there in the same way as you came, trying to miss people walking back to meet you.

Only after that you can hit the road. The trail begins with a descent along metal piles driven into the stone.

At the bottom, you will be greeted by a Chinese man who will help you to change the carbine from one cable to another.

Somewhere in the middle of the way, in a hole in the rock, there is a booth where you can take first-class photographs, but if you have a phone with you, you will not need its services, the main thing is not to drop your gadget to the bottom. The Chinese say that this happens very often, maybe they are doing this to sell their photos, but it's better to play it safe.

The route takes only 15-20 minutes. Climbing to the top, you can see a small sacred altar and beautiful landscape opening from the Huashan mountain.

Mount Huashan in China

This huge mountain world resembles a separate reality, its small world... Huashan (mountain) has five peaks, the highest of them is the South one, it reaches 2154 meters. The eastern summit is 2,096.2 meters high and is the best place to watch the sun rise. The western peak has a height of 2082.6 meters, the Central one - 2037.8 meters (another name for the Jade Maiden), and the North peak with a height of 1614.9 meters is also called the Terrace cloud.

In ancient times, Mount Huashan (death trail) was called the most dangerous and steep mountain in all of China. The most famous part of the path is called the edge of the green dragon, on the sides of which there are two huge abysses. Overcoming the distance from the village to the top of the mountain takes from 6 to 9 hours, but if you wish, you can stay overnight in the village itself, where there is a small but cozy hotel.

Sacred place

In the second century BC, this place was a major religious center, in the heart of which a Taoist temple was built. It is also a center for traditional martial arts training. Many emperors came to this sacred place to pray and offer sacrifices to the God of Mount Huashan.

They say that Lao Tzu, the founder and patriarch of Taoism, once lived and read sermons here. Since then, pilgrims, monks and nuns gradually began to populate the mountainous surroundings. Access to five mountain peaks, each of which is of religious importance, is possible thanks to a network of narrow paths built of wood and stone. There is a tea house on one of the three peaks.
